The
Series 681 Sanitary Pressure Transmitter is designed to
meet 3A standards for applications in food, dairy, beverage
and pharmaceutical processing, liquid level control, and sanitary
pipelines. The unit is fully sealed to withstand high pressure
washdown in Clean-in-Place (CIP) and Sterilize-in-Place (SIP)
installations. The Series 681 is designed with a unique, no
liquid fill diaphragm and a Tri-Clover sanitary pressure fitting
for easy installation with negligible clamping effect. A conduit
fitting, shielded cable with vent tube and sealed screws for
zero and span adjustment combine to make the Series 681 completely
watertight.
SPECIFICATIONS
Service: Compatible liquids and gases.
Wetted Parts: 316L Stainless Steel.
Accuracy: ±.20% FS (includes non-linearity, hysteresis and non-repeatability).
Temperature Limits: -40 to 260°F (-40 to 125°C) 10 to 90% RH,
non-condensing.
Pressure Limits: See chart on "Ordering" page.
Compensated Temperature Range: 20 to 180°F (-7 to 80°C).
Thermal Effect: Zero and span shift: ±2.0% FS/100°F (% FS/50°C).
Power Requirements: 9-30 VDC.
Output Signal: 4-20 mA, 2-wire.
Zero and Span Adjustment: ±0.5 mA, non-interactive.
Response Time: ≤ 10 ms.
Loop Resistance: 800 ohms.
Electrical Connections: 1/2" conduit fitting and strain relief with
15 ft (4.5 m) cable.
Pressure Connection: 2" or 1-1/2" Tri-Clover fitting male NPT .
Clamping Effect: Zero and span shift: ±0.15% FS for ranges up
to 30 psi; ±0.25% FS for ranges >30 psi.
Enclosure Rating: 304 Stainless Steel.
Weight: 8 oz (227 g).
Agency Approvals: 3A, CE. |
